
What Makes a Good Noise-Cancelling Headset?
Definition Box – Noise-Cancelling Headset
A noise-cancelling headset uses microphones and software to reduce background sounds while delivering clear audio and voice pickup for calls or gaming.
For work and gaming, look for:
- Active Noise Cancellation (ANC)
- Clear, noise-filtered microphone
- Comfortable ear cups for long sessions
- Low-latency or wired mode for gaming
- Reliable battery life

Wired vs Wireless: Which Is Better?
Key Takeaway Box
Wireless is best for work and comfort, while wired still wins for zero-latency gaming.
Choose wireless if you:
- Join frequent calls
- Move around while working
- Want cleaner desk setup
Choose wired if you:
- Play competitive games
- Want zero audio delay
- Don’t want to manage battery life
Comfort Matters More Than You Think
Long sessions demand:
- Soft ear padding
- Adjustable headband
- Even weight distribution
A slightly worse headset that’s comfortable often beats a better-sounding one that hurts after an hour.

FAQ: Noise-Cancelling Headsets
Are noise-cancelling headsets good for gaming?
Yes, especially for immersion—but competitive gamers should watch for latency.
Do noise-cancelling headsets block voices?
They reduce background noise, but voices nearby may still be heard.
Is ANC bad for long use?
No, but some users may feel pressure. Comfort varies by model.
